FLEXIBILITY VERBA(L) PREFFIX ME- IN KUBU LANGUAGE IN JAMBI PROVINCE: STUDY OF THE STRUCTURE AND SEMANTIC
Abstract
This study discusses flexibility verb(l) prefixes the Kubu language consisting of (1) the symptoms morphophonemic verb(l) prefixes me- in Kubu language, (2) categories which can join the verb(l) prefixes me-, and (3 ) grammatical meaning that is generated by of the prefix. The research use method descriptive. Methods of assessment in the form of distributional element techniques for direct, deletion, extension, substitution, and insertion. Data is taken from of their speaking and writing. This study took place in Sarolangun, Province of Jambi. The results of this study indicate that the categories that can be joined with the verb(l) prefixes me- in Kubu language is the form of (1) verb, (2) noun, (3) adjectives, and (4) numeral. Prefix me- is experiencing into a process morphophonemic meng-, m-, men-, mem-, meny-, and mong-. Grammatical meaning of the verb(l) prefixes me- in Kubu language are in the form of the ‘causative’ meaning and signifying ‘doing’.
